    Located on U.S. Route 62, [2] it is part of the Prague Public Schools district, which was founded in 1902. [3] The high school was opened in 1906. The school's football team first played in 1915, and was undefeated during the regular season of 1917, losing only to Norman High School for the state championship.

    Website. www.cityofpragueok.org. Prague (/ ˈpreɪɡ / PRAYG[5]) is a city in Lincoln County, Oklahoma, United States. The population was 2,356 at the 2020 census, an 1.76 percent decrease from the figure of 2,388 in 2010. [6] Czech immigrants founded the city, and named it after the capital of the present-day Czech Republic.
